Description: TOUCHED BY AN ANGEL OPEN ARMS CHILD CARE CENTER is a Four Star Center License in KNIGHTDALE NC, with a maximum capacity of 115 children. This child care center helps with children in the age range of 0 through 12. The provider also participates in a subsidized child care program.
